Case Style: Martin and Irma Garcia, et al. v. Harsco Corp., DYK, Inc., David Gowers Engineering, LLC and Quality Shoring and Scaffold, Inc.

Description:
Thirty construction workers were injured when the roof of the sewage tank upon which they were working in 2002 collapsed under them causing them to fall to the floor of the tank. Martin Garcia suffered brain damage as a result of the fall that he sustained. Others were impaled on metal rebars and suffered various and sundry injuries and damages. The plaintiff asserted negligence, products liability and legal theories. Harsco Corp provided shoring materials used on the tank. DYK, Inc. erected the shoring and scaffolding. David Gowers Engineering and Quality Shoring and Scaffolding were also involved in the construction project.
Outcome: Plaintiffs' verdict for $30 million. Harsco Corp. was found to be 75 at fault and DYK 15% at fault. The balance of the fault was allotted between the other defendants.
